Project Manager, Strategic Capital Group


Position Summary:


The successful candidate will be leading capital project teams and coordinating estimating, design work and construction with selected partners (OEMs, engineering consultants, construction firms, etc.) through all project phases. Using the FEL process and project execution plans and tools, he/she will help Domtar deliver optimal business results. Leading these efforts, the candidate will work to establish business & technology objectives and to ensure projects meet mill, technical, schedule, safety, cost, and management of change requirements.


Travel expectations for position are dependent on potential hire location. Currently remote (outside of Greenville, SC) hires would require travel up to 50% (dependent on project assignment and responsibilities). Office based hires (at Domtar's Greenville, SC office) would require travel up to 25 - 30% (depending on project and responsibilities).


Responsibility / Accountability:


The Project Manager is responsible for assisting the Business Group in the accomplishment of its objectives by leading and managing the day-to-day execution of major capital projects. He/she has overall accountability for setting and meeting safety, technical/engineering, quality, cost and schedule goals for the engineering, procurement, and construction of capital projects. Desired candidate is a self-starter who can manage day-to-day tasks to maintain project schedule.


Job Description


The successful candidate will report to the VP of Strategic Capital while coordinating projects with operations, procurement, engineering firms and business leaders. Through the application of project management principles, the Project Manager will lead and direct all aspects of capital projects including estimating, design, and construction. Duties will include leading or working with various project teams in scope development, equipment specification, estimating, overall design, engineering reviews, risk & change management, construction, and commissioning and start-up efforts.
